So, apparently the guy Bush appointed to run family planning services at the Department of Health and Human Services DOESN'T APPROVE OF CONTRACEPTION. Like, ever, even for married people.

There's a NYTimes editorial about it, but here are some of the choice quotes:

"Mr. Bush has tapped Eric Keroack, a doctor affiliated with a group vehemently opposed to birth control and someone nationally known for his wacky theory about reproductive health."

"The group also has a policy against dispensing contraception even to married women. It has stated on its Web site that the distribution of contraceptive drugs or devices is “demeaning to women, degrading of human sexuality and adverse to human health and happiness.”

"Dr. Keroack has promoted the novel argument that sex with multiple partners alters brain chemistry in a way that makes it harder for women to form bonding relationships."

"But to the unchastened Bush White House, apparent opposition to contraceptives, abortion and science was the opposite of disqualifying. It was a winning trifecta."
